Job Summary
The University of Arkansas for Medical Sciences (UAMS) is a collaborative healthcare organization focused on improving patient care and the lives of Arkansans.
The Speech Language Pathologist provides inpatient and/or outpatient speech language pathology specific services including diagnostic assessments, treatment plan development, and patient/caregiver education.
UAMS offers benefits including Health, Dental, Vision plans, Holiday, Vacation and Sick Leave, and education discounts for qualifying staff and dependents.
